      Starting to plan my first trip to Scotland in a couple of weeks time. I am experimenting on whether to use Trip Planner or Tracks?
      Which is the best one to use? taking into account we will be stopping en-route and also going slightly off route, either unintentionally or intentionally to get food, drinks, fuel, etc.

        @Stevewils

        It is best to use the tracks and let the Navigator convert them into a journey (route). Make sure you turn off the recalculation.
        Tip: But if the track is visible, you will always see whether you are still on the route.

            @Stevewils
            With recalculation ON, You will be directed to the end point of the route, concerning the settings in the navigator.
            With recalculation OFF, you can go on sight back to the route
